Will Najee Harris Play in Week 14? (2022 Fantasy Football)

Najee Harris has had a disappointing year overall for fantasy managers who took him with a Round 1 pick. After finishing as the overall RB3 in Week 11, the second-year back has had two weeks outside the Top 24 in half-PPR leagues. A primary reason for this is that he is dealing with an oblique injury that kept him limited in practice. Fantasy managers will still have the decision to make if he does play, given the terrible matchup against a Ravens rush defense that has been much improved over the past few weeks. Will Najee Harris play in Week 14? Here’s where things stand.

Najee Harris (oblique) cleared for Week 14

Najee Harris (oblique) practiced in full on Friday and has been cleared to play against the Ravens in Week 14.

Fantasy Impact

Harris has totaled 310 rushing yards, 36 receiving yards, and three touchdowns over the course of his last four games. He continues to have a firm grasp on the lead-back role and should be viewed as an RB2 in most fantasy leagues.

What the Experts Are Saying

Harris didn’t practice on Wednesday (oblique) but was upgraded to limited practices on Thursday and Friday. He doesn’t carry an injury designation into this game, so he should be ready to rock. Harris has shown some life since Week 10, averaging 18.3 touches and 86.5 total yards. He has rushed for at least 86 yards in three of his last four games. Since Week 10, Harris is 19th in yards after contact per attempt, fifth in missed tackles forced, and 13th in PFF’s elusive rating (minimum 15 carries). Harris is a volume-based RB2 facing a wretched matchup. Over the last four weeks, Baltimore is first in rushing success rate, first in EPA per rush, and fourth in explosive run rate allowed.
-Derek Brown
